Output 5a91af12422b8233565eb3e2e8aca04b6a7d24f0b1064a695043572b25120491:1

value
34665500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ca522231adf1d4dae8331fc0a34f43d2fcef4789 OP_EQUAL
address
3L8np2via95EGQgaT61ZZYrTCEMPcCpPU1
transaction
5a91af12422b8233565eb3e2e8aca04b6a7d24f0b1064a695043572b25120491
spent
true